The Opportunity To support the continued growth of Manufacturing at Cochlear Malaysia, we are seeking a highly skilled and experienced Senior Manufacturing Support Engineer to join our team. In this role, you will provide effective engineering support to manufacturing and repair operations by managing day-to-day manufacturing challenges, driving process improvements, and supporting cost-saving initiatives.

You will play a key role in ensuring manufacturing efficiency, productivity, and compliance while maintaining the highest quality standards. You will collaborate closely with cross-functional teams to resolve complex manufacturing issues, support new product introduction (NPI) activities, and implement solutions that improve product yield, quality, and operational performance.

Key Responsibilities Act as the first point of contact for Manufacturing and Repair teams regarding yield, quality, and throughput-related issues. Provide technical solutions to identified manufacturing and repair challenges.

Support NPI activities and ensure smooth transition of new products into production. Analyse and resolve complex Manufacturing, Quality, and Compliance issues, including CAPAs, non-conformances, and audit observations.

Ensure NCRs, CAPAs, Concessions, and Change Notes are processed and completed within the required timelines. Identify process improvement opportunities and develop implementation plans while coordinating activities and mentoring engineers and technicians when required.

Apply structured problem-solving methodologies to analyse failures, identify root causes, and implement effective solutions to improve yield and quality. Collaborate with cross-functional teams including Warehouse, Supply Chain, Procurement, and NPI to resolve manufacturing challenges.

Review and improve product, process, equipment designs, work instructions, and safety requirements to ensure business objectives are achieved without compromising quality. Support manufacturing and repair cost-saving initiatives while ensuring compliance with quality requirements.

Cochlear Summary Cochlear Malaysia provides shared services to support Cochlear’s global operations. The growing team of professionals in Malaysia provides critical support in areas such as IT infrastructure and applications, development and testing, business intelligence development and support, procurement, customer service, service and repairs and returned device analysis engineering.
